In continuation of the fight against bandits and other criminals that are causing havoc in the North Western part of the country, the troops of 1 Division, Nigerian Army conducted a clearance operation on Kanti-Tantatu road in Kubusu forest and Kaso hills general area in Kaduna State.
This operation was aimed at limiting the freedom of action of the bandits and criminals, creating a safe environment for economic activities and legitimate businesses to thrive.
According to Acting Deputy Director, Army Public Relations, Lieutenant Colonel Musa Yahaya during the operations, which lasted for several hours, the troops dealt heavy blow on the criminals, neutralizing five bandits.
The troops also recovered four AK 47 rifles, six AK 47 magazines, and 24 rounds of 7.62mm ammunition, as well as three motorcycles, one machete, two handsets, and some charms.
The General Officer Commanding 1 Division, Nigerian Army and Force Commander Joint Task Force Operation Whirl Punch, Major General Taoreed Lagbaja, expressed satisfaction with the conduct of the troops and commended their commitment and resilience during the operations.
He also urged all law-abiding citizens to support the troops and other security agencies by providing credible and actionable information that would assist in the fight against the criminal elements.
